Job Summary

 

The Business Development Specialist (BDS) is a powerful driver of strategic pipeline growth in partnership with sales and marketing to generate and qualify leads and develop prospective customers into new opportunities/accounts. The BDS will grow sales qualified leads and opportunities for strategic markets by nurturing leads, uncovering opportunities while supporting the quality, speed and effectiveness of our commercial pipeline.  In addition, this critical position will allow our field sales team to focus on strategic account growth by supporting customer development with priority accounts that may not be part of an active campaign.  BDSs build and share insights about the customer’s main challenges and coordinate with internal resources to establish Technetics’ value proposition and ultimately provide helpful solutions, ideas, and information to partner with prospective customers.  Success in this role is demonstrated through the creation of qualified opportunities, the quality and completeness of opportunity data, the speed of opportunity progression, and the contribution of meaningful commercial intelligence to support business decision-making and growth execution.

Promote the Sealing Technologies and Enpro culture around creating value and driving excellence in our organization by: 

  • Manage the qualification and development of inbound leads & referrals to generate high quality, strategically aligned opportunities.
  • Work closely with external customers, and Technetics internal staff such as engineering, sales and strategy team members to advance opportunities and improve opportunity quality.
  • Maintain accurate and timely Customer Resource Management (CRM) Records while reviewing and qualifying leads to either address directly or allocate high potential leads per established guidelines to the appropriate sales partner(s)
  • Support commercial activity for high value accounts outside designated strategic growth markets.
  • Support Market Manager and Sales Manager in evaluating new strategic accounts through research and deep understanding of the strategic growth approach.
  • Build productive relationships with prospective customers and internal stakeholders to support opportunity development and customer success.
  • Performs email, phone, LinkedIn communications to connect, introduce Technetics, answer inquiries, educate on initial semi-technical/product information
  • Gather and communicate voice of customer feedback, market and competitive intelligence to support strategic planning, account prioritization and future growth initiatives.
  • Support and analyze outbound leads from Marketing led events such as trade shows, webinars, technical training, etc.
  • Acquire a working knowledge of full range of products and services, the candidate must be able to understand how our products can serve the needs of the potential customer.
  • Seek technical support initially but eventually gain the ability to work independently.

 

Job Competencies & Qualifications:

  • Hands-on experience with multiple sales techniques (including phone & digital selling)
  • Ability to research customers, markets and commercial opportunities and translate findings into actionable recommendations.
  • Track record of achieving Key Performance Indicators (KPIs); understanding of sales performance metrics
  • Industry, customer, competitor, and product knowledge is a plus
  • Possesses a "can do" attitude with a willingness to learn and to be developed.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ills with an emphasis on persuasive communication, tact, and negotiation
  • Familiarity with MS Excel (analyzing spreadsheets and charts), Salesforce, LinkedIn
  • Demonstrates strong communication and collaboration skills, high self-awareness, and customer focus; drives results through sound decision-making, organizational savvy, and action-oriented execution; builds effective networks, influences and persuades stakeholders, instills trust, and exhibits resilience, curiosity, and technical aptitude.

 

Requirements:

  •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Marketing, or a related field preferred and three (3) years of relevant experience required. In lieu of a bachelor's degree, seven (7) years of relevant business development experience is required.
  • Travel 5-10% (domestic, by car and/or plane)
